Picture(s) of the Day: A Taste of Toronto

I’m here in the middle of exam break dreaming of summer vacation so I decided to pacify myself by looking over some of the photos I took on my trip to Toronto last August.  Here are some famous Toronto landmarks and some neat things that caught my eye around the city.
